SNZ - NZS 4402.6.5.2

Methods of Testing Soils for Civil Engineering Purposes Part 6.5: Soil Strength Tests - Determination of the Penetration Resistance of a Soil Test 6.5.2: Hand Method Using a Dynamic Cone Penetrometer

active, Most Current
Organization: SNZ
Publication Date: 1 January 1988
Status: active
Page Count: 3
scope:

This method sets out the procedure for determining th'e resistance of a soil to the penetration of a steel cone driven by a 9 kg falling mass
